What are Keshi pearls?

In general, pearls are formed in two ways. They form naturally or are the result of a process known as culture. In both cases, the resulting stone is "natural." The difference lies in the process rather than the final product.

Keshi pearls are unique because they don't quite fit the definition of a natural pearl or cultured pearl. They form an incredibly beautiful by-product of the standard process of growing pearls. However, they are not created intentionally.

To form cultured pearls, workers place a support inside a mollusc's mantle, such as a mussel or oyster. Over time, this support leads the mollusc to secrete a substance called mother-of-pearl. The mother-of-pearl accumulates in layers around the support, eventually forming a pearl.

In some cases, however, a small piece of mother-of-pearl is released during the process of making the pearl. This piece also acts as a support inside the mollusc and is covered with additional layers of mother-of-pearl. The bead that forms is called keshi pearl.

Keshi pearls are unique for several reasons. To begin with, it is formed entirely from mother-of-pearl. While materials like sand are often used as support in cultured pearls, the medium that causes the formation of a keshi pearl is mother-of-pearl.

The size of keshi pearls ranges from 2 mm to 10 mm. These fabulous gems are truly amazing. They are incredibly bright and comfortable to wear.

For this reason, some people think that keshi pearls are one of the most natural types. These stones are also prized for their brilliant brilliance. They tend to be even brighter than the highest quality cultured pearls.

Exceptional pearls

What will surprise by observing keshi pearls is their varied shape. No pearls are alike and that's what makes our keshi jewelry truly unique pieces.

Because there was no perfect pearl or core to help the mollusk create the perfect pearl, keshi pearls are usually random in shape, ranging from thin long pearls to round, flat pearls. You will very rarely find perfectly round keshi pearls. That's why keshi bead shapes inspire designers to create elegant and different jewelry.

Whether casual and bohemian or stylish and chic, keshi pearls lend themselves well to any jewelry style. When designing keshi bracelets or necklaces, the pearls must be rigorously chosen to create a harmonious ensemble.

Large keshi pearls with intense luster are very rare. In fact, keshi are one of the most sought-after baroque pearls today. Not only are they beautiful and unique, but they are very light to wear compared to the nucleated baroque pearls. The brilliance of keshi pearls does not diminish easily, keeping keshi beaded jewels sparkling and shiny for decades.
